Google are expected to launch two new smartphones next month, the Google Pixel and Pixel XL and both devices will replace the company’s Nexus handsets.
Now the Google Pixel has appeared in the Geekbench benchmarks and this confirms some of the details we have heard about the device.
The handset will come with a version of the Qualcomm Snapdragon 820 processor, possibly the new Snapdragon 821 we have been hearing about.
The device will also feature 4GB of RAM and it will come with Android 7.1 Nougat, the device is expected to feature a 5.2 inch display.
Those are the only specifications we know about this new handset at the moment, the Pixel XL is rumored to come with a larger 5.5inch display. Google are expected to launch these new devices on the 4th of October.
